About Alice Kubo

Alice Kubo is a pianist based in Mill Valley, San Francisco, and Belmont. She offers private piano lessons to all ages and levels, and strives to expand the students' knowledge of music theory, music history, and to build their confidence in expressive abilities. Alice continuously challenges students to reach their highest goal but also keeps her lessons engaging and enjoyable. 


Alice Kubo currently studies at San Francisco State University in piano performance under the tutelage of Dr. Victoria J Neve and Mack McCray. She has attended the Pre-College at San Francisco Conservatory of Music for six years, graduated as a valedictorian, and was a scholarship award winner for four years. She was awarded artistic excellence in piano at San Francisco Ruth Asawa School of the Arts. Ms. Kubo is currently a scholarship award winner at San Francisco State University and has received the Michael Avalos Piano Scholarship and the Ross McKee Piano Award. She has won other competitions such as the Northern California CAPMT Contemporary Music Competition, MTAC Piano Solo Competition, 3rd place in the International James Ramos Competition, and 2nd place in the International Piano and Strings competition with a performance at Carnegie Hall. Alice has received masterclasses with Sean Chen, CongCong Chai, Jeffrey LaDeur, Anatolia Ioannides, Alexander String Quartet, and the Telegraph String Quartet.
